Good work. A really tough issue to diagnose.
This is a functional change that affects the product build. Maybe that
would be a little clearer from a different bug synopsis. Suggest
something like:
Improve heuristic to determine default network interface on macOS

DefaultInterface.java
Unless I'm mistaken, the first IPv4+IPv6+nonLinkLocal interface is not
necessarily returned. The second will be returned if there are two such
interfaces. I'm not saying that this is necessarily a problem, just
trying to reconsile the code with the comment. Maybe the `preferred` can
be skipped, just returning such an IPv4+IPv6+nonLinkLocal if found.
